In our cottage, that peeps from the skirts of the wood, I am mistress, no mother have I; And kind is my lover hard by; Both woodmen, my father and Joe; So much of a laugh or–Hallo. From my basket at noon they expect their supply, And with joy from my threshold I spring; For the woodlands I love, and the oaks waving high, And echo that sings as I sing. As I call the dear name of my Joe; And my heart leaps to hear the-Hallo. Simple flowers of the grove, little birds live at ease, I wish not to wander from you; I'll still dwell beneath the deep roar of your trees, For I know that my Joe will be true. Build me a shrine, and I could kneel To rural gods, or prostrate fall; Did I not see, did I not feel, That one GREAT SPIRIT governs all. O Heaven permit that I may lie Where o'er my corse green branches wave; And those who from life's tumult fly With kindred feelings press my grave.
